I use riak 2.1.1 with riak CS 2.1.0
My application don't need a siblings, only last values. but in documentation -
"Setting both allow_mult and last_write_wins to true necessarily leads to unpredictable behavior and should always be avoided."
What happens if I use allow_mult and last_write_wins in true?
How can i resolve my situation ?
2022-09-21 07:39:19.184 [error] <0.14555.1310>@riak_kv_vnode:encode_and_put:2216 Put failure: too many siblings for object <<48,98,58,119,110,163,191,17,223,88,41,130,127,122,251,67,195,113,116>>/<<137,133,113,83,254,253,75,62,190,73,197,121,146,204,41,18,0,0,0,0>> (101)
